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sink overflow on tile floor | Yes | No | DIY is usually enough for small water spills. |
| Flooded basement with standing water | No | Yes | Standing water can lead to mold growth and structural damage, call a pro. |
| Wet drywall behind cabinets | No | Yes | Water-damaged drywall need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and restore. |
| Roof damage from heavy wind | No | Yes | Roof damage can compromise your home’s structural integrity, call a pro for a thorough assessment and repair. |
| Basement flooding from nearby storm | No | Yes | Basement flooding need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and restore your property. |
| Water damage from burst pipe | Maybe | Yes | Water damage from burst pipes can be complex, call a pro if you’re unsure of the extent of the damage. |
While DIY might be enough for small water spills, storm damage restoration often need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ure a safe living environment. Don’t risk your property or health, call a pro for storm damage restoration services.
Storm Damage Restoration Cost In The 21146 Area
The cost of storm dam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ity and size of the affected area. In the 21146 area, pr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the services needed and the complexity of the project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Structural Drying Process |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of drying process |
| Mold Inspection and Testing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of mold infestation |
| Sewage Cleanup |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area and severity of sewage damage |
| Basement Flood Recovery |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of flood recovery process |
| Attic and Crawl Space Mold |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of mold remediation |
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on the specifics of your project.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ing your property and developing a customized restoration plan.
